The free kick itself was executed with the precision and composure that have come to define Messi’s career. Positioned just outside the penalty area, the Argentine forward approached the ball with a measured run-up before curling it over the defensive wall and into the top corner. The trajectory, pace, and placement combined to leave the goalkeeper with little chance of intervention. For many observers, it was another example of Messi’s ability to deliver in high-pressure situations using a technique refined over years at the highest level of the sport.
In the aftermath of the match, reactions were largely appreciative. Former players and coaches noted the technical difficulty of the attempt, emphasizing the control required to generate both elevation and dip within such a limited distance. Analysts pointed out that while free kicks can sometimes benefit from elements of unpredictability, the consistency with which Messi has converted similar opportunities throughout his career suggests a level of mastery that extends beyond chance.

Ronaldo’s career has long been associated with a different style of free-kick execution. Earlier in his career, he frequently employed a technique characterized by minimal spin and high velocity, aiming to create unpredictable movement in the ball’s flight. Over time, his approach evolved, but his reputation as a decisive and powerful striker of the ball remains intact. From this standpoint, his evaluation of Messi’s effort may reflect a preference for a particular aesthetic or method rather than a dismissal of its effectiveness.
